那天早上,得到公司的测试的一个小程序,
他们的需求分析如下:
请用java的图形化工具(awt/swing 、swt /Jface 或者其它再次封装了前面2种接口的接口工具 )完成以下功能。
由于对小图片库管理的需要,现在需要做个对小图片进行管理的工具软件。图片大小小于32*32。
第一、 小图片直接存入数据库,每一个图片的属性有:名称、大小、出处、备注。
第二、 界面上要求具有添加,修改,查询,删除等功能。
第三、 要能够实现翻页功能。
第四、 通过查询或者其它方式,在界面的适当地方,要能够直接看到实际的图片。
开发工具eclipse , 嵌入式数据库系统使用Berkeley DB 。
在刚看到前面几点的时候,心里有点高兴,因为觉得功能比较简单,
但当我看到"数据库使用Berkeley DB",我就有点郁闷了,
因为这个数据库以前没见过,没用过,就连听都没听过(我熟悉的是MSSQL).
网上一查了解了一点是嵌入式数据库,看看了使用说明,估计3天完成(心里有点虚)...
经过自己的努力奋斗+吃苦耐劳,终于做出来了,
个人觉得功能符合要求,就是代码质量很差.
截几个图,秀一下吧!
程序下载地址:http://vipexxe.googlepages.com/ImagesManager.rar